Jobcentre Plus (Welsh: Canolfan By Gwaith) is the government-funded employment agency facility and the social security office for working-age people in the United Kingdom. The agency was formed when the Employment Service, which operated Jobcentres and existed alongside separate social security benefits offices, merged with the Benefits Agency to become re-branded as Jobcentre Plus on 1 April 2002. It is an executive agency of the Department for Work and Pensions (DWP) and reports directly to the Minister of State for Employment and Welfare Reform. The current Minister is Stephen Timms MP. The Chief Executive of the agency is Lesley Strathie.
